您的位置:首页 > 游戏攻略 > Sui区块链的核心对象模型解析-如何高效实现并行交易执行

Sui区块链的核心对象模型解析-如何高效实现并行交易执行

作者:互联网  时间: 2026-01-01 13:48:02  

Sui区块链采用创新的对象模型设计,将链上状态分解为独立对象,通过所有权和版本管理实现高效并行交易处理。这一架构显著提升网络吞吐量,为智能合约和NFT应用提供高性能支持,同时优化开发者的资源管理体验。

Sui对象模型的核心设计

Sui将区块链状态拆分为多个独立对象,每个对象包含唯一标识符版本信息和所有权属性。这种设计与传统账户模型形成鲜明对比,使每个对象都能独立跟踪和管理。

并行交易执行机制

系统通过分析交易涉及的对象集合判断依赖关系:

1. 独占对象交易可直接并行处理

2. 共享对象交易需顺序执行确保一致性

3. 动态分配机制优化计算资源利用率

res-undefined

Move语言的关键作用

采用Move语言为对象提供资源安全约束,防止资产被非法复制或修改。其类型系统确保对象读写权限的精确控制,为并行执行奠定安全基础。

性能提升表现

实际测试数据显示:

1. 独占对象交易处理速度达数十万TPS

2. 网络理论吞吐量可达数万TPS

3. 高负载场景仍保持稳定确认时间

开发者优化建议

1. 明确划分智能合约对象边界

2. 减少不必要的对象依赖关系

3. 遵循面向对象设计原则

res-undefined

应用场景优势

该架构特别适合:

1. 高频交互的区块链游戏

2. 大规模NFT交易平台

3. 需要快速确认的金融合约

以上就是小编为大家带来的Sui区块链对象模型与并行交易机制深度解析,如需获取更多技术资讯,请持续关注本站。

最新游戏

更多

Copyright©2010-2019. All rights reserved | 波波三国游戏官网|[email protected]

备案编号:湘ICP备2022015115号-4